Marine / Coastal Structure Design Surveys
Marine Structure Design Surveys and Assessment. Time and the elements can have a devastating effect on coastal communities and marine structures. We conduct geotechnical surveys and structural inspections, both above and below water, to optimize designs, assess damage and recommend repairs. We also conduct structural analyses and meteorological, wave and erosion studies to predict conditions and determine loadings, strength requirements and other design criteria.
